FAMU Electrical Engineering Student Lands NASA Internship With Blue Origin

Key points:

  • Wade Solomon, a rising junior studying electrical engineering at Florida A&M University, is the only FAMU student in this year’s NASA CLPS NextGEN Internship Program.
  • He’s spending the summer at Blue Origin in Renton, Washington, supporting projects tied to NASA’s lunar exploration efforts.
  • Solomon was selected from a pool of more than 900 applicants.

A native of Miami Gardens, Florida, Solomon came to FAMU looking for more than an engineering degree.

“I wanted to stay at an HBCU, be with my people, connect from there and experience what an HBCU would be like,” said Solomon, a rising junior and electrical engineering major.

Three years later, that decision has helped earn him one of the nation’s most competitive aerospace internships. Solomon was among a select group of students chosen for NASA’s Commercial Lunar Payload Services (CLPS) NextGEN Internship Program and is the only FAMU student participating this year.

“I feel really great that I even got accepted because there were more than 900 applicants,” he said. “I was one of the students selected, and I’m very grateful for the opportunity.”

What Is Solomon Doing at Blue Origin?

Throughout the summer, Solomon is gaining hands-on experience with Blue Origin, one of NASA’s commercial lunar delivery partners, while supporting projects connected to the agency’s future lunar exploration efforts. He’s also learning from industry professionals working at the forefront of aerospace innovation.

“I want to know the thought process behind being a NASA employee and the thinking behind each of their inventions and innovations,” Solomon said.

Building a Foundation at FAMU

As a freshman, Solomon joined the Engineering Living Learning Community, where he lived and learned alongside fellow engineering students. The experience helped him build friendships, establish professional connections and find a support system that continues to benefit him today.

“It was a very good networking opportunity to meet friends and get connected with everybody in the field,” Solomon said. “Those engineers I still talk to this day in classes, and they help me out with anything.”

Through the Educating Engineering Students Innovatively (EESI) program, Solomon worked alongside faculty members Peter Cheetham and Lance Cooley on the NASA Integrated Zero-Emission Aviation (IZEA) project, funded by a NASA University Leadership Initiative grant. During the six-month experience, he helped conduct experiments testing busbar designs for electrical resistance, gaining hands-on experience in engineering research, design and collaboration.

Now working at Blue Origin, Solomon believes the internship will help him stand out as he prepares for his future career.

“Having this on my resume is obviously going to put me more in the spotlight compared to other engineers because getting a NASA internship isn’t easy,” Solomon said. “Being here allows me to learn through hands-on experiences with some of the most intellectual minds in the industry and see what electrical engineering is like in a real-world atmosphere.”

While Solomon originally envisioned a career focused on power systems and electrical infrastructure, his experience with Blue Origin is already expanding his perspective on what’s possible.

“Working closely with aerospace through this internship might end up changing my career path for the future,” he said.

Solomon’s internship runs through August.
